Im a 300 collector but this one has me stumped.
I found a Camillus contracted Buck 303. Its new without the box and in mint condition. My question is the shield on it isn't the typical buck shields I am accustomed to seeing. This shield is the same shape but it looks like a globe with a triangle and the letter B. Does anybody have any information on this shield. Being a Camillus contracted Buck 303 the blade stamp is typical Buck over 303 over USA.
